Recurring Fever In The Evenings, Elevated ESR. Negative Results For Malaria And Widal Test, Normal X-ray. What Is The Cause?

My father is 78 years old. Last few days( four) he is suffering from fever. however, his fever(101-102*c) comes every day at a particular time 1900 hours to 2200 hours. I have done almost all the test. Malaria Test is negetive, Widal test is negetive. LFt is Ok. X ray is Ok. RBC is low (3.36x10^12/L).However, his ESR in blood is 105.
